Unlocking a array of vibrant hues in your ceramic creations is achievable through the skillful application of glaze tinting. By adding meticulously chosen pigments into your base glaze, you can create stunning color variations that contrast your chosen designs. Experiment with diverse pigment combinations to achieve unique shades and explore the endless possibilities of glaze tinting. Remember, a modest amount of pigment can often yield a significant impact on the final color, so start slowly and adjust as needed.
- When mixing glazes, always use a clean and dry receptacle.
- Thoroughly mix the pigment into the glaze to ensure even color distribution.
- Test your tinted glaze on bisque-fired pieces before applying it to your final project.
